Package: release-notes
Severity: normal
In apt 1.1, we introduced a new pinning engine. The old one assigned one
pin priority per package, the new assigns pin priorities per version and
then picks the version with the highest pin that is (not a downgrade||has
a pin > 1000).

Package: ntp
Version: 1:4.2.8p9+dfsg-2
Severity: normal
Hi,
NTP has a mechanism it calls 'location files' for deciding where binaries and
manual pages go. The Debian packaging should force the use of the 'debian'
location file, and then either update the packaging to not need to move
binaries
